Linux基础命令讲解(二)
Linux命令基本格式:
命令 [参数] [路径文件]
方括号内容可省略
查看命令帮助手段:
1 man 命令名 (man 还可以获取配置文件,函数的帮助)
2 命令 --help
3 help 命令(对内置命令)
4 使用搜索引擎
常用命令总结:
35 halt 关机(init 0)
36 reboot 重启(init 6)
37 shutdown -r now(重启) -h now(关机)
38 last 显示最后登陆过的用户的列表
39 lastlog 汇报最近所有用户的登陆情况
40 file 显示文件类型
41 mknode 创建字符设备和块设备
42 dumpe2fs 显示ext2,ext3,ext4文件系统的信息。
43 df 报告文件系统磁盘空间使用情况
-i 显示inode信息而不是磁盘使用信息
-h 以合理的单位显示文件大小,方便用户阅读,如K,M等
44 sed 过滤和转换文本
-n 取消默认输出
-d 删除指定内容
-p 打印指定内容
45 source 让修改的配置文件立即生效
46 ln 创建链接
-s 创建符号连接
47 more 查看文件,不能向上回滚
48 less查看文件可以向上回滚
49 runlevel 查看系统当前运行级别
50 export 设置环境变量 如 export LANG=“zh_CN.GB18030”
51 tar 文件压缩及解压缩命令
如tar zcvf txt.tar.gz ./Test 将当前目录下的Test文件夹打包
tar tf txt.tar.gz 查看txt.tar.gz压缩包内容
tar zcvf txt2.tar.gz --exclude=Test/a ./Test 将Test目录下除文件a之外的文件压缩到txt2.tar.gz中
tar zcvfX txt3.tar.gz a.txt ./Test 将Test目录下除了文件名在a.txt文件中的所有文件打包
tar xvf txt.tar.gz -C /home/ 将txt.tar.gz文件解压缩到/home/目录下
tar jcvf txt.tar.bz ./Test bz打包命令 用tar jvf txt.tar.bz -C /home/命令解压缩
-z 用gzip压缩文档 -x调用gzip解压缩包
-c 建立新的文档
-v 处理过程输出相关信息
-f 对普通文件进行操作
-X 指定排除的内容,一般用于排除多个目标
-C 指定解压缩目录
-j bz打包命令
tf 查看压缩包内容
--exclude 排除指定内容
52 cut 切割字符串,并选择需要内容命令
如:echo “I am a student” | cut -d " " -f1,4 以空格为分隔符,切割“I am a student”,选取第一列和第四列,即I student
echo “I am a student” | cut -c 1,8- 切割每一个字符,选取第一个字符,以及第八个开始到结尾的字符,即Istudent
-d 指定分隔符
-f 指定选取内容
-c 切割每一个字符
53 wc 打印文件行数,字符数和字节数
-l 显示文件行数
-w 显示文件词数
-c 字节数
54 ps 显示进程
55 useradd 添加用户
56 passwd 修改用户密码
57 groupadd 添加组
58 stat 显示文件或文件系统状态
Linux基础命令讲解(二)的更多相关文章
- Linux基础命令讲解(一)
Linux命令基本格式: 命令 [参数] [路径文件] 方括号内容可省略 查看命令帮助手段: 1 man 命令名(man 还可以获取配置文件,函数的帮助) 2 命令 --help 3 help 命令( ...
- Linux基础命令(二)
6.cp copy 作用:复制文件 选项: -a 复制目录时使用并且可以保持属性不变,属性:属主,属组,权限 -r 复制目录时使用但是不可以保持属性不变 -p 保持属性不变 注意:其实只需要记一个-a ...
- linux基础命令(二)用户管理和权限管理
- linux基础命令学习笔记(二)
linux基础命令学习笔记(二) 1.kill :终止进程 kill pid (唯一标示一个进程) kill -9 强制终止 kill -15 命令未结束不能终止 # ps aux 查看所有进程 ...
- [转帖]linux常用命令大全(linux基础命令入门到精通+实例讲解+持续更新+命令备忘录+面试复习)
linux常用命令大全(linux基础命令入门到精通+实例讲解+持续更新+命令备忘录+面试复习) https://www.cnblogs.com/caozy/p/9261224.html 总结的挺好的 ...
- Linux基础命令-查看基本硬件信息
Linux基础命令-查看基本硬件信息 作者:尹正杰 版权声明:原创作品,谢绝转载!否则将追究法律责任. 一.查看CPU信息 [root@node101.yinzhengjie.org.cn ~]# l ...
- Linux基础优化(二)
Linux基础优化(二) 一操作系统字符优化 避免出现中文乱码,UTF-8支持中文GBK-Xx支持中文 (一)查看默认编码 [root@centos7 ~]# echo $LANG en_US.UTF ...
- Linux 基础命令及基本目录
Linux 基础命令及基本目录 一.网卡 1.网卡配置文件路径 /etc/sysconfig/network-scripts/ifcfg-eth0 配置文件: TYPE=Ethernet # 以太 ...
- Linux——基础命令用法(上)
一.Linux基础命令 1.Linux命令行的格式 命令行的格式为:用户名+主机名+当前工作目录 输入内容的命令格式为:命令 [-短选项/--长选项] [参数] [root@localhost ~]# ...
随机推荐
- 利用 VMWare 搭建随机拓扑网络
这篇文章是计算机网络上机实验课的作业. 实验任务:利用 VMWare 搭建一个由 5 个主机组成的随机拓扑的网络.要求该网络中至少有 2 个子网,两个路由器 .实验的网络拓扑图如下: 网络中有两个路由 ...
- IS-IS完整笔记
IS-IS笔记大全 1.公开,ISO国际标准化组织(按照中文顺序翻译) 中间系统到中间系统 双栈.集成 数据传递机制 Cons面向连接网络服务(TCP) Clns缺少链接网络服务(UDP) Is-is ...
- 结对编程1-四则运算GUI实现(58、59)
题目描述 我们在个人作业1中,用各种语言实现了一个命令行的四则运算小程序.进一步,本次要求把这个程序做成GUI(可以是Windows PC 上的,也可以是Mac.Linux,web,手机上的),成为一 ...
- 201521123062《Java程序设计》第5周学习总结
1. 本周学习总结 1.1 尝试使用思维导图总结有关多态与接口的知识点. 1.2 可选:使用常规方法总结其他上课内容. 2. 书面作业 1.代码阅读:Child压缩包内源代码 1.1 com.pare ...
- 201521123108《Java程序设计》第3周学习总结
1. 本章学习总结 2. 书面作业 Q1. 代码阅读 public class Test1 { private int i = 1;//这行不能修改 private static int j = 2; ...
- JAVA课程设计---学生基本信息管理系统(201521123039 王兴)
1.团队课程设计博客链接 http://www.cnblogs.com/zyjjj/p/7061880.html 2.个人负责模块或任务说明 函数 功能说明 Search 查找学生信息,分为两种查找方 ...
- java课程设计---计算器(201521123020 邱伟达)
1.团队课程设计博客链接 http://www.cnblogs.com/br0823/p/7064407.html 2.个人负责模板或任务说明 1.初始化按键 2.实现加减乘除开方乘方等运算 3.每个 ...
- shell脚本之流程控制
shell脚本之流程控制 shell脚本之流程控制 条件语句 条件判断 循环语句for,while,until for循环 while循环 until循环 循环控制语句continue 循环控制语 ...
- java继承涉及的动/静态绑定及隐藏
项目中经常会用到java多态这个特性,之前只知道一些皮毛,现在发现自己对它并没有一个系统的认识,想从新梳理下自己的基础库. 看了java编程思想中对象导论,关于继承的描述:java中的类型不仅仅只是描 ...
- linux(5)--补充(管道| / 重定向> / xargs)/find 与xargs结合使用/vi,grep,sed,awk(支持正则表达式的工具程序)
本节中正则表达式的工具程序 grep,sed和awk是重点,也是难点!!! 先补充一下一. 管道| / 重定向> / xargs 如:1. 管道和重定向的区别:具体可以见 http://www. ...